Output 25f00e69659767ef6be3bfd8d63aec4a570badc5631277c68f2e76102c33146f:3

value
58170
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dadc6c126e972c81801814410596bdc45b5f0e4b849ae3bb144afe11d6e6d291
address
bc1pmtwxcynwjukgrqqcz3qst94ac3d47rjtsjdw8wc5ftlpr4hx62gsvqruek
transaction
25f00e69659767ef6be3bfd8d63aec4a570badc5631277c68f2e76102c33146f
spent
true